Three of the last four winners of this race have gone off at 16-1 or bigger and the other was 9-1, so it could pay to think outside the box. Society Red looks to have claims, though he has a tough enough draw to overcome but one who is better placed in that respect and will appreciate the likely gallop here is JACBEQUICK, who is 1lb lower than when winning over 1m4f here in July and could represent a bit of value. Stable companion Kharbetation is not one to write off yet and he could do better from today's revised mark, while the likes of Grand Inquisitor, Carnageo, Awake My Soul, Dance King, Save The Bees and at a bigger price Trendsetter all make some sort of appeal on an each-way basis.
